Transaction 599656e8cc3c2eef3cb9a4af82aa07c419e05b6723260bfa6390ab2abc41df21
1 Input
1 Output
-
599656e8cc3c2eef3cb9a4af82aa07c419e05b6723260bfa6390ab2abc41df21:0
- value
- 15624
- script pubkey
- OP_0 OP_PUSHBYTES_20 cdfec601f2354d433c0d8e3bd90b729ff7ce80cd
- address
- bc1qehlvvq0jx4x5x0qd3caajzmjnlmuaqxdt5e0aw